Abstract
The invention discloses a calcaneus fracture reduction device which comprises plantar flexion, wherein a support frame is fixedly arranged on the outer surface of the bottom end of the plantar flexion, a top rod is fixedly arranged on one side of the outer surface of the support frame, a Style needle is fixedly arranged on the other side of the outer surface of the support frame, and a towel clamp is fixedly arranged on the outer surface of the upper end of the support frame. The calcaneus fracture reduction device can solve the problems of reduction and temporary fixation of calcaneus fracture in calcaneus fracture operation through a plurality of parts, the support frame is propped against the tarsometatarsal joint to play a role of a fulcrum, the towel forceps traction device restores the height of the calcaneus, and the shi needle prying and pulling device restores the calcaneusThe angle, the combination of several sets of devices is used for closed reduction or open reduction of calcaneus fracture, can temporarily fix the reduction of fracture after the reduction, makes the calcaneus fracture reach the most complete reduction effect, makes things convenient for people to use, brings better application prospect.

Technical Field
The invention relates to the field of closed reduction or incision reduction operation and temporary fixation operation of calcaneus in calcaneus fracture operation, in particular to a closed reduction device of the calcaneus.
Background
In clinical operation, a plurality of assistants are usually required to complete plantar flexion of feet, hand-held traction of cloth forceps and pushing of a top rod are combined together, so that manpower is increased, the operation devices and the technology are assembled into a device, the calcaneus fracture reduction efficiency is improved, the reduction accuracy is improved, and particularly in closed fracture reduction, after the fracture reduction is completed, the assistants are required to be exposed under X rays for carrying out the closed reduction operation of the fracture; the prior reduction device has certain defects when in use, and the prior calcaneus fracture reduction device only comprises a part of reduction devices for calcaneus fracture and cannot comprehensively recover the height and the width of the calcaneus and correct the calcaneus eversion or varus deformity andthe angle can not meet the use requirement of people, brings certain influence to the use process of people,to this end, we propose a closed reduction device for the calcaneus.

Detailed Description
The preferred embodiments of the present invention will be described below with reference to the accompanying drawings, it being understood that the preferred embodiments described herein are for illustration and explanation of the present invention only, and are not intended to limit the present invention.
Example 1
As shown in fig. 1, the calcaneus fracture reduction device comprises plantar flexion 1, a support frame 2 is fixedly arranged on the outer surface of the bottom end of the plantar flexion 1, a top rod 3 is fixedly arranged on one side of the outer surface of the support frame 2, a shi needle 4 is fixedly arranged on the other side of the outer surface of the support frame 2, and a towel clamp 5 is fixedly arranged on the outer surface of the upper end of the support frame 2.
Finger rings are fixedly arranged on two sides of the outer surface of the towel forceps 5, the shape of each finger ring is elliptical, and the specifications and the sizes of the two groups of finger rings are the same; the inner surface of the towel clamp 5 is provided with movable screws, two ends of the outer surface of each movable screw are fixedly provided with nuts, the movable screws are positioned at the center of the nuts, and the number of the nuts is two; a thread wire is arranged at the tip end part of the Style needle 4; the shape of the supporting frame 2 is cylindrical, and the supporting frame 2 is propped against the tarsometatarsal joint to play a role of a fulcrum.
When the calcaneus fracture reduction device is used, firstly, the plantar flexion 1 for maintaining the foot is sleeved into the foot of a user, the support frame 2 is propped against the tarsal joint of the plantar foot to play a role of a fulcrum, the towel forceps 5 is used for clamping the calcaneus tuberosity to pull the calcaneus along the calcaneus body direction, the length of the calcaneus can be restored, the range can be accurately adjusted, the fixation can be maintained, and then the shi needle 4 is placed into the calcaneus to perform prying reduction to restore the articular surface of the calcaneusThe angle, finally, the pushing rod 3 pushes and resets the calcaneus body and the calcaneus joint surface, the pushing direction of the pushing rod 3 can be adjusted at any angle, the width of the calcaneus can be recovered, the calcaneus valgus or varus deformity can be adjusted, and the calcaneusThe integrity of the bone joint surface is more practical.
